
This is the Ito En x Nippon Yell Yamanashi Sumomo, featuring 1% juice from sumomo plums produced in Yamanashi Prefecture.

The beverage presented with a translucent off-white hue. Aroma opened with a fresh sweet-tart plum profile recalling ume, though softer and less sharp.
Initial contact delivered an immediate plum profile with balanced sweetness and moderate acidity, opening with a restrained ume-like character. Through the mid-palate, the flavour broadened with light floral notes recalling peach, giving the profile a rounder and more fragrant quality. Towards the finish, a more pronounced tanginess emerged, recalling sakuranbo cherry, alongside the crispness of fresh plum skin. The beverage resolved into a refreshing finish with a clean aftertaste and little residual sweetness.
Overall, a fruit beverage with a layered stone fruit progression and clean flavour separation, resulting in a refreshing and well-controlled profile.
This Ito En x Nippon Yell Yamanashi Sumomo contained 500 g. It was produced in Japan and purchased in Sydney, Australia in 2026.
